George Thorogood to Play Grand Opera House, 9/29
By: Caryn Robbins
George Thorogood and the Destroyers with Special Guest Tom Hambridge will be performing at The Grand Opera House on September 29, 2011.
Hometown rock hero George Thorogood returns to The Grand, bringing his signature raucous, slide guitar-stoked blues rock. Fueled by hits such as the legendary "Bad to the Bone," "You Talk Too Much," "One Bourbon, One Scotch, and One Beer," "Move It On Over," and "Get a Haircut," Thorogood and the Destroyers have carved out a four-decade career from energetic, no-holds-barred rock.
